What Is A Setting Out Survey in Church Street?

A setting out survey in Church Street is the process of translating digital construction drawings into physical markers on site.

Surveyors in Church Street use total stations, GPS systems, and robotic instruments to establish grid lines and coordinate points.

Since design drawings are produced in scaled digital formats, setting out surveys in Church Street convert coordinate data into real-world positions.

As structural alignment depends on precision, setting out engineers in Church Street verify measurements against control points before construction begins.

What Do Setting Out Surveys in Church Street Include?

Site layout surveying in Church Street includes the marking of foundation positions, building footprints, and structural grid lines.

The foundation setting out in Church Street ensures trench excavation follows exact dimensions and levels.

Steel frame setting out in Church Street positions column base plates accurately to maintain structural alignment.

Drainage setting out in Church Street establishes invert levels and gradients, since proper flow depends on precise fall calculations.

As projects progress, setting out services in Church Street may also include ongoing dimensional checks and as-built verification.

How Much Do Setting Out Surveys in Church Street Cost?

The cost of setting out surveys in Church Street ranges from £350 to £900 per day.

The cost depends on project complexity and duration.

Small residential foundation setting out in Church Street may start from approximately £350 to £500 per visit, as limited grid points reduce time on site.

Larger commercial setting out services in Church Street can exceed £800 per day, since complex structural grids and multiple level controls require extended surveying time.

Since each construction project varies in scope and accuracy requirements, setting out surveyors in Church Street provide tailored quotations based on drawings and site conditions.

How Long Do Setting Out Surveys in Church Street Take?

Construction setting out surveys in Church Street take between a few hours and several days, depending on project scale and complexity.

Small residential foundation setting out in Church Street may be completed within half a day, as fewer grid lines and levels require marking.

Large commercial setting out services in Church Street may require multiple visits, since phased construction demands repeated positional checks.

As projects progress through stages, setting out engineers in Church Street often return to site to verify alignment before concrete pours or steel installation.

What Equipment Is Used For Setting Out Surveys in Church Street?

Setting out surveys in Church Street use total stations, GNSS GPS receivers, and robotic surveying instruments.

Total station setting out in Church Street provides millimetre-level horizontal and vertical positioning.

Since digital construction drawings are coordinate-based, setting out engineers in Church Street upload design data directly into surveying instruments for accurate transfer to site.

As calibration ensures reliability, setting out services in Church Street perform routine equipment checks before measurement begins.
